### Health checks

All Fernwheel services behind the Gatewright load balancer expose a shallow `/healthz` endpoint and a deeper `/readyz` that verifies database and cache connectivity. The balancer polls every five seconds and drains a node after three consecutive failures. Never add external dependencies to the shallow check, as that has caused cascading drains before. Full check semantics are described on the internal page below.

operations page: https://confluence.lumicsys.internal/projects/display/projects/display

**Key Ceremony Checklist — Item 7: Archive Cold Storage Buckets (Plugin Authors)**

Before sealing the Orvane ceremony record, verify every cold storage bucket snapshot is archived to the Helmstead vault tier, checksummed twice, and witnessed by two ceremony officers. Plugin authors must not retain local copies. To decrypt the archive manifest during verification, the officers will jointly enter the recovery passphrase below.

strongbox words: oliael-gilax-lamael

Subject: Fenroy chain pilot — update for executive team. Sales leads, please note: the eight-store pilot with the Orvale retail chain begins next week. Stock allocations are confirmed, staff training completes Thursday, and weekly sell-through reports start immediately. Escalate any fixture issues to me directly. The confidential strategic rationale is set out just below.

confidential, kahop-yahap: Project Weniel slips by six weeks because of the staffing delay.

## Configuration

The Larkfield Clinic reminder job reads its settings from `.env.reminders` at startup. Set `REMINDER_WINDOW_HOURS` to control how far ahead appointments are scanned, and `BATCH_SIZE` to cap messages per run. The job also needs the Pingwell SMS gateway token to authenticate outbound sends; add it on the next line.

env line for fahip-tawip: RELAY_SECRET3=cd7